I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

Compatibilité avec Firefox :(


Sujet :

JavaScript

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    Membre averti
    Homme Profil pro
    Webdesigner
    Inscrit en
    Décembre 2012
    Messages
    21
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Webdesigner

    Informations forums :
    Inscription : Décembre 2012
    Messages : 21
    Par défaut Compatibilité avec Firefox :(
    Bonjour tout le monde,

    j'ai un petit soucis avec Firefoxe j'ai regardé sur le fofo mais pas trouvé :/

    le code suivant fonctionne avec IE, Safarie, chrome mais pas avec FF

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    <script language="javascript">
     
    function test(a) {
     
    var x = (a.value || a.selectedIndex.value);
    var Solde =   "<%=Session("SOLDE")%>";
    var Style =   "width: 820px; left: 10px; margin-left: 10px; margin-top: 0px;";
    var Style2 =  "width: 800px; left: 5px; margin-left: 5px; margin-top: 0px;";
    var Img =     "Images/mini/solde.png"
    var Img2 =    "Images/mini/solde2.png"
    var Label =   document.getElementById("Label")
    var Photo =   document.getElementById("Photo")
    var Desc =    document.getElementById("Desc")
     
    	switch (x) {
     
    		case "Rose":
     
    			if (Solde == 0)
    			{		
    		  		Label = "10"; 
    				Desc.setAttribute("style", Style);
    				Photo.setAttribute("src", Img);
    		  		break;
    			}
    			else
    			{
    		  		Label = "20"; 
    				Desc.setAttribute("style", Style2);
    				Photo.setAttribute("src", Img2);
    				break;
    			}
     
    	}
     
    }
    j'appel ma fonction depuis une liste déroulante

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<select id="liste" onchange="test(this)" name="Couleur" style="width: 172px">
    J'espère que vous saurez m'aiguillez car là je sais plus ou regarder

    Cordialement
    Emilio

  2. #2
    Rédacteur/Modérateur
    Avatar de andry.aime
    Homme Profil pro
    Inscrit en
    Septembre 2007
    Messages
    8 391
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Ile Maurice

    Informations forums :
    Inscription : Septembre 2007
    Messages : 8 391
    Par défaut
    Bonjour,

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    var Solde =   "<%=Session("SOLDE")%>";
    ...
    if (Solde == 0)
    Solde est de type String et tu la compares avec un type entier.

    A+.

  3. #3
    Rédacteur/Modérateur

    Avatar de SpaceFrog
    Homme Profil pro
    Développeur Web Php Mysql Html Javascript CSS Apache - Intégrateur - Bidouilleur SharePoint
    Inscrit en
    Mars 2002
    Messages
    39 659
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 75
    Localisation : Royaume-Uni

    Informations professionnelles :
    Activité : Développeur Web Php Mysql Html Javascript CSS Apache - Intégrateur - Bidouilleur SharePoint
    Secteur : Industrie

    Informations forums :
    Inscription : Mars 2002
    Messages : 39 659
    Billets dans le blog
    1
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<script language="javascript">
    Un script de 1932 ?

    =>

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    <script type="text/javascript">
    Ma page Developpez - Mon Blog Developpez
    Président du CCMPTP (Comité Contre le Mot "Problème" dans les Titres de Posts)
    Deux règles du succès: 1) Ne communiquez jamais à quelqu'un tout votre savoir...
    Votre post est résolu ? Alors n'oubliez pas le Tag

    Venez sur le Chat de Développez !

  4. #4
    Membre averti
    Homme Profil pro
    Webdesigner
    Inscrit en
    Décembre 2012
    Messages
    21
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Webdesigner

    Informations forums :
    Inscription : Décembre 2012
    Messages : 21
    Par défaut
    Bonjour

    Merci pour vos réponse.

    andry.aime effectivement, j'ai corrigé.

    SpaceFrog ahah oui c'est corrigé aussi

    Mais malheureusement ça ne fonctionne toujours pas

    Une autre idée ?

    Cordialement
    Emilio

  5. #5
    Membre confirmé
    Profil pro
    Inscrit en
    Janvier 2005
    Messages
    111
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Janvier 2005
    Messages : 111
    Par défaut
    Sans vouloir t'offenser, tu nous donnes un bout de code (partiel), sans nous expliquer le problème, à part savoir qu'il ne marche pas sous FF. Perso, j'ai du mal à savoir de quel erreur tu parles.

    Par curiosité, <%=Session("SOLDE")%> c'est du langage serveur ?

  6. #6
    Membre averti
    Homme Profil pro
    Webdesigner
    Inscrit en
    Décembre 2012
    Messages
    21
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: Suisse

    Informations professionnelles :
    Activité : Webdesigner

    Informations forums :
    Inscription : Décembre 2012
    Messages : 21
    Par défaut
    Coucou raton_laveur

    Oui tu as raison désolé

    En fait ce petit bout de code me sert à changer une valeur par exemple:

    Quand je clique sur ma liste déroulant et que je choisis une valeur ça me lance cette fonction qui me permet de changer une image, si je choisis la couleur Rose ça me charge mon image rose ainsi de suite.

    Oui c’est de l’ASP.

    EDIT: en fait le problème c'est que ce code n'est pas déclenché par FF.

    Cordialement
    Emilio

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. compatibilité avec firefox
    Par hokidoki dans le forum Général JavaScript
    Réponses: 4
    Dernier message: 03/08/2007, 11h27
  2. Compatibilité avec firefox
    Par xav20 dans le forum Général JavaScript
    Réponses: 2
    Dernier message: 01/08/2007, 22h23
  3. problème de compatibilité avec Firefox
    Par aztec dans le forum Général JavaScript
    Réponses: 3
    Dernier message: 21/08/2006, 14h42
  4. Problème de compatibilité avec firefox
    Par djnext dans le forum Mon site
    Réponses: 4
    Dernier message: 15/08/2006, 23h39
  5. [CKEditor] Problème de compatibilité avec FireFox
    Par FzF dans le forum Bibliothèques & Frameworks
    Réponses: 1
    Dernier message: 28/06/2006, 16h07

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o